Saudi Arabia Secures 18,000 Nvidia AI Chips for Mega Data Center
Saudi Arabia is making a significant push to become a global AI leader through its venture Humain, which has secured a deal with Nvidia for 18,000 advanced GB300 Blackwell chips to build a 500-megawatt AI data center aimed at supporting Arabic-language large language models and multimodal AI tools. This move is part of Saudi Arabia's Vision 2030 to diversify its economy and has been praised as a watershed moment in the global AI chip race, placing the kingdom ahead of major countries like China. Meanwhile, Advanced Micro Devices (AMD) is showing robust growth in its AI data center business, competing directly with Nvidia and expanding profit margins despite a recent share price decline, highlighting its role as a potential long-term player in the AI chip market. In India, Sarvam AI's release of the Sarvam-M large language model has sparked debate about its real-world impact and adoption, with some critics pointing to low download numbers compared to other open-source models like South Korea's Dia, despite Sarvam-M's competitive multilingual performance. These developments illustrate the growing geopolitical and commercial competition surrounding AI chip technology and sovereign AI capabilities, as countries and companies invest heavily in cutting-edge hardware to support AI innovation. The AI chip industry is becoming highly politicized, with strategic partnerships and national ambitions driving investments from firms like Nvidia and AMD.
